Enrollment Trends for Wyoming Colleges

Wyoming Colleges Enrollment Trends Summary (2015-2025)

  • Overall Population Change:
    • Total Enrollment: 21,350 students were enrolled in Wyoming colleges.
    • 10-Year Change: The total student population increased by 67% compared to a decade ago.
  • Student Level Trends:
    • Undergraduate Growth: Undergraduate enrollment saw a increase of 84.38% compared to a decade ago.
    • Graduate Growth: Graduate enrollment saw a decrease of -0.48% compared to a decade ago.
  • Gender Dynamics:
    • Current Ratio: There are more women students than men, with a ratio of 1.37 women to 1 man.
    • Women Enrollment: Women students total 12,343 and have increased by 85.30% compared to a decade ago.
    • Men Enrollment: Men students total 9,007 and have increased by 46.24% compared to a decade ago.
  • Online Education Growth:
    • Online Exclusively: 4,730 students (22.15%) are enrolled exclusively in online programs.
    • Online Growth: The number of students enrolled completely online has seen a dramatic increase of 201% since 2015.

Student Population Changes

The average number of students over the past 11 years is 14,642, and 21,350 students were attending the schools in the academic year 2024-2025.

Of the total students, 89.15% are undergraduate students and 10.85% are graduate students. Over the past 11, the number of undergraduate students increased by 14,568, and the graduate student enrollment increased by 308.

The women to men ratio is 1.60 to 1, meaning that there are more women students enrolled in Wyoming Colleges than men students.
